Salimah Ali
Photography was love at first sight – it is an extension
of my insight to the world and the people around me;
it is my second child, my first being my daughter
Jamilah Aisha, meaning beautiful alive. Both have
given me strength to continue on.
Born in Harlem now residing in Jamaica, Queens. She
started writing poetry, but her love of photography
became more prominent. Interested in photography since
the age of fifteen, she evolved while attending LaGuardia
Community College in 1972. Her love of photography
propelled her to enroll into the Fashion Institute
of Technology as a photography major. The Fashion
Institute (FIT) was a catalyst for her photo career.
Salimah put her love of photography to the professional
test. During the Mid 70's through the mid 80's she
photographed such celebrities as Earth, Wind and Fire,
Bob Marley, Stevie Wonder, Eartha Kitt, Patti LaBelle,
Grace Jones and others. Her work has appeared in Essence
Magazine, Ms. Magazine, Black Enterprise, USA Today,
Newsday, The New York Times, LA Times and The Washington
Post.
